1.7. Единицы измерения
Во избежание путаницы необходимо предварить дальнейшие рассуждения замечанием по поводу единиц измерения. В вычислительной технике традиционной английской системе обычно предпочитают десятичную систему мер. Основные префиксы, используемые при этом, приведены в табл. 1.5. Обычно они сокращаются по первым буквам их названий, причем если префикс имеет вес, больший 1, то он пишется с заглавной буквы (Кб, Мб и т. д.). Единственное исключение исторически составляет сокращение Кбит/с. Таким образом, линия, работающая на скорости 1 Мбит/с, передает 10 6бит в секунду, а таймер на 100 пс изменяет свое состояние каждую 10 -10-ю долю секунды. Поскольку «милли» и «микро» начинаются с одной и той же буквы, то принято обозначать «милли» буквой «м», а «микро» — буквами «мк» или греческой буквой «ц».
Таблица 1.5. Основные префиксы метрической системы
Сте
пень
В явном виде
Пре
фикс
Сте
пень
В явном виде
Пре
фикс
10 -3
0,001
милли
10 3
1000
Кило
10 -6
0,000001
микро
10 6
1 000 000
Мега
10 -9
0,000000001
нано
10 9
1 000 000 000
Гига
10 -12
0,000000000001
пико
10 12
1 000 000 000 000
Тера
10 -15
0,000000000000001
фемто
10 15
1 000 000 000 000 000
Пета
10 -18
0,000000000000000001
атто
10 18
1 000 000 000 000 000 000
Экза
10 -21
0,000000000000000000001
цепто
10 21
1 000 000 000 000 000 000 000
Цетта
10 -24
0,000000000000000000000001
йокто
10 24
1 000 000 000 000 000 000 000 000
Йотта
Также необходимо отметить, что единицы измерения, использующиеся для обозначения объемов памяти, емкости дисков, размеров файлов и баз данных, несколько отличаются от принятых в других областях. Например, «кило» означает не 1000 (10 3), а 1024 (2 10), что соответствует общей двоичной концепции вычислительной техники. Размеры памяти всегда представляют собой степени двойки. Так, в 1 Кб содержится 1024 байт, а не 1000 байт. Заметим также, что заглавная Б используется для обозначения байта (участка из 8 битов), а строчная б означает «бит». Аналогично, в 1 Мб содержится 2 20, то есть 1 048 576 байт, а в 1 Гб соответственно 2 30(1 073 741 824) байт. База данных на 1 Тб содержит 2 40(1 099 511 627 776) байт. Тем не менее линия при скорости 1 Кбит/с передает 1000 бит/с, а ЛВС, работающая со скоростью 10 Мбит/с, может передавать 10 000 000 бит/с — скорости не измеряются степенями двойки. К сожалению, многие путают эти две системы счисления, особенно когда дело касается емкости дисков. Чтобы избежать двусмысленности, еще раз повторюсь: по крайней мере, в нашей книге символы Кб, Мб, Гб и Тб будут означать 2 10, 2 20,2 30и 2 40байт соответственно. При этом буквой «б» мы будем обозначать байты, а «биты» так и будут «битами». Поэтому символы Кбит/с, Мбит/с, Гбит/с и Тбит/с будут означать соответственно 10 3, 10 6,10 9и 10 12бит в секунду.
1.8. Краткое содержание следующих глав
В этой книге обсуждаются как теоретические, так и практические вопросы построения компьютерных сетей. Большая часть глав начинается с обсуждения основных принципов, за которыми следует ряд примеров, иллюстрирующих эти принципы. На протяжении всей книги в качестве примеров используются действующие сети — Интернет и беспроводные сети, такие как сеть мобильной телефонной связи. Эти сети очень важны и актуальны, а кроме того, они очень разные. Там, где это важно, будут даны и другие примеры.
Структура книги соответствует гибридной модели, изображенной на рис. 1.20. Начиная со второй главы, мы будем рассматривать иерархию протоколов с самого нижнего из них. Мы изучим основные положения в области обмена данными, для проводной и для беспроводной связи. Этот материал относится к передаче информации на физическом уровне, хотя мы будем обсуждать не столько аппаратные, сколько архитектурные аспекты. Также будут обсуждаться несколько примеров физического уровня, такие как коммутируемая телефонная сеть общего пользования, мобильная телефонная сеть, а также сеть кабельного телевидения.
Главы 3 и 4 обсуждают уровень канала связи в двух частях. В главе 3 рассматривается проблема того, как послать пакеты через канал, включая обнаружение ошибок и исправление. Как реальный пример протокола канала связи мы рассмотрим DSL (используемый для широкополосного доступа к Интернету по телефонным линиям).
В главе 4 мы исследуем средний подуровень доступа. Это — часть уровня канала связи, который имеет дело с тем, как совместно использовать канал несколькими компьютерами. Примеры, которые мы рассмотрим, включают беспроводные, такие как 802.11 и RFID, и проводные ЛВС, такие как классический Ethernet. Также мы обсудим здесь коммутаторы канального уровня, которые соединяют ЛВС, такие как коммутируемый Ethernet.
Читать дальше
Конец ознакомительного отрывка
Купить книгу